Overview
Small batch goods cater to markets requiring limited production runs, offering advantages like reduced warehousing costs and faster adaptation to trends. They are distinct from mass-produced items in both scale and often in craftsmanship or customization level. Common scenarios include product testing, limited-edition releases, or fulfilling orders for niche B2B clients. The rise of e-commerce and direct-to-consumer models has increased demand for small-batch capabilities across industries.
Key Features
The primary characteristic of small batch goods is their constrained production volume, usually ranging from dozens to a few thousand units. This allows for greater quality control and material selectivity compared to assembly-line manufacturing. Customization is another hallmark, with many small batch producers offering tailored specifications like packaging, sizing, or material compositions. However, economies of scale are reduced, leading to higher per-unit costs that buyers must account for in pricing strategies.
Application Areas
In fashion and apparel, small batches enable designers to test styles without overcommitting inventory. The food and beverage industry uses them for seasonal or limited-run products. Industrial applications include prototype components and machinery spare parts. Electronics manufacturers often produce small batches for beta testing or specialized equipment. The model also supports sustainability initiatives by reducing overproduction waste and allowing use of eco-friendly materials that may not be viable at mass scale.
Precautions
Businesses should verify supplier capabilities for consistent quality across small runs, as some factories optimize processes for high-volume output. MOQ requirements may persist even for 'small batch' suppliers, necessitating clear communication. Lead times can be unexpectedly long if suppliers prioritize larger orders. Buyers should also assess whether small batch pricing aligns with their margin structures, and consider alternatives like on-demand manufacturing where applicable.
B2B Procurement Guide
Identify suppliers advertising small-batch or low-MOQ services, particularly those with vertical integration to control production stages. Digital manufacturing platforms can aggregate capacity from multiple small-scale producers. Negotiate contracts that specify quality benchmarks and delivery reliability. For international sourcing, factor in customs considerations—small shipments may incur disproportionate logistics costs. Building long-term relationships with flexible suppliers yields better terms over time.
